Exactly How Lyme Disease Spreads



Lyme illness mostly spreads with the bite of contaminated black-legged ticks, additionally known as deer ticks, which lug the microorganism Borrelia burgdorferi. These ticks are commonly discovered in verdant or wooded areas, often staying on hedges or low vegetation. They need a blood meal from a host, such as people or pets, to duplicate and prosper.


Transmission typically occurs when ticks attach to the skin and remain for a long term period, typically 24 to 48 hours. The danger of infection boosts with the period of attachment, as the bacterium is transmitted from the tick's saliva into the host's bloodstream. Ticks can be energetic throughout warmer months, specifically in springtime and summertime, making outdoor activities a potential risk for direct exposure.


While black-legged ticks are the key vectors, other species, such as the Western black-legged tick, can likewise transfer Lyme condition. It is important to be watchful in areas where ticks prevail. Preventative procedures include wearing safety clothes, utilizing tick repellents, and carrying out complete tick checks after outside activities to minimize the probability of attacks and succeeding transmission of Lyme condition.


Signs And Symptoms and Medical Diagnosis



Identifying the signs and symptoms of Lyme condition is critical for prompt medical diagnosis and therapy, as very early intervention can substantially affect recuperation. The most recognizable early signs and symptom is the erythema migrans rash, which shows up as a circular, red sore with a central clearing, usually looking like a "bull's- eye." This rash normally establishes within 3 to 1 month after a tick bite and may be accompanied by flu-like symptoms such as high temperature, cools, fatigue, muscle pains, and migraines.

As the condition advances, if left without treatment, extra symptoms might develop, including joint pain, neurological concerns such as facial palsy, and click this link heart troubles like Lyme carditis. These manifestations can take place weeks to months after the preliminary infection.


Diagnosis of Lyme illness largely counts on medical assessment, taking into account the person's signs and potential direct exposure to ticks in native areas. Research laboratory examinations, including enzyme-linked immunosorbent assays (ELISA) adhered to by Western blot examinations, can support the medical diagnosis however are not definitive in early-stage Lyme illness. Prompt acknowledgment and diagnosis are essential for launching ideal antibiotic treatment, which is most reliable when administered early in click here now the illness program.




Prevention Approaches



Avoiding Lyme disease calls for a proactive technique, particularly for individuals that hang around in areas where ticks prevail. The very first line of protection involves using ideal clothing, such as lengthy sleeves and lengthy pants, ideally made from firmly woven fabrics - Lymecare Alliance. Light-colored clothing can help in spotting ticks more easily. Additionally, putting trousers into socks and making use of tick-repellent items consisting of DEET or permethrin can substantially decrease the danger of tick add-on.


Frequently checking oneself, youngsters, and pet dogs for ticks after exterior activities is essential. Ticks ought to be quickly eliminated utilizing fine-tipped tweezers, comprehending them as near to the skin's surface as possible. It is recommended to shower within two hours of returning indoors, as this can aid remove ticks before they attach.

Therapy Options



Efficient monitoring of Lyme disease rests on proper and prompt treatment choices, which largely involve antibiotic therapy. The option of anti-biotics and the duration of treatment normally rely on the phase of the disease and the seriousness of signs and symptoms. Early local Lyme disease is typically treated with dental anti-biotics such as doxycycline, amoxicillin, or cefuroxime axetil for a duration of 10 to 21 days. This approach is typically efficient in removing the infection and protecting against further complications. Lymecare Alliance.


In situations of very early shared Lyme disease, where neurological or cardiac signs may occur, a longer program of intravenous antibiotics or oral prescription antibiotics might be called for. For clients experiencing persistent symptoms after initial therapy, called Post-Treatment Lyme Disease Disorder (PTLDS), a much more complicated administration strategy may be called for. This can include a multidisciplinary strategy, addressing not only the physical signs yet additionally psychological elements, as fatigue and cognitive troubles prevail.


It is crucial for individuals to participate in open communication with their healthcare providers to tailor treatment plans to their particular requirements, making sure the ideal possible results in the management of Lyme condition.
